Choosing the Right Gemstone
When choosing a gemstone for a wedding ring, it's essential to consider the durability and hardness of the stone. Some popular gemstones for engagement rings, such as emeralds and opals, are relatively softer and may not be ideal for everyday wear. It's also crucial to pick a color that complements the wearer's skin tone and personal style.

The Cost of Gemstone Wedding Rings
The cost of gemstone wedding rings can vary widely depending on the type and quality of the gemstone, the metal used in the setting, and the complexity of the design. While some gemstones, such as diamonds, can be quite expensive, others, like topaz or amethyst, are more affordable. Working with a reputable jeweler can help couples find a gemstone wedding ring that fits their budget while still maintaining quality and beauty.

Pros of Gemstone Wedding Rings
- Gemstones come in a wide variety of colors, allowing couples to choose a stone that reflects their personality and style.
- Gemstones are often less expensive than diamonds, making them a more budget-friendly option for those who still want a beautiful, high-quality ring.
- Gemstones can be just as durable as diamonds, depending on the type of stone chosen.
- Using a gemstone instead of a traditional diamond can make a couple's ring stand out and feel more unique.
- Gemstone rings can be more environmentally friendly, as the mining and production of diamonds can have negative impacts on the environment.
Cons of Gemstone Wedding Rings
- Some gemstones, such as opals, can be easily damaged and may not be suitable for everyday wear.
- Gemstones may not have the same level of clarity and sparkle as diamonds, which can be a downside for those who prioritize a certain level of shine.
- Choosing a less traditional stone may lead to criticism or judgement from others who expect a more traditional diamond ring.
- Gemstones may not hold their value as well as diamonds, which can be a concern for some couples who view their ring as an investment.
- The availability and cost of certain types of gemstones may vary, making it harder to find the perfect stone within budget.
